About the Role

The Maintenance Lead assists plant maintenance mechanics with coordinating and controlling activities of the plant and facility. The role helps plan and provide mechanical equipment maintenance, troubleshoots and solves problems for manufacturing and building equipment. Maintains records to reduce delays, costs, and breakdowns and contributes to a safe work environment.

What You’ll Accomplish
  • Responsible for adherence to company policies, including safety and the use of personal protective equipment.
  • Coordinates with the plant and maintenance managers to assign individual projects, tasks, and priorities for the mechanics/electricians.
  • Assists electricians and engineers with routine tasks as needed.
  • Provides input on preventive and predictive maintenance and condition‑based maintenance programs.
  • Assists engineering and production departments in the development and execution of ideas to improve products and machinery methods.
  • Responsible for plant machinery and equipment maintenance by executing preventive maintenance, breakdown, and project work orders.
  • Responds to repair and part requirements to maintain all machinery at its highest level of integrity.
  • Assists in maintaining the spare parts inventory.
  • Determines plant machinery needs and requirements and communicates repairs and adjustments to maintenance and production supervisory personnel.
  • Works with shift supervisors on problems/solutions to minimize down and slow time of equipment.
  • Mentors and monitors the craftsmanship of work performed by the team.
  • Monitors and enforces job safety requirements and expectations for the maintenance department.
  • Participates in root cause analysis exercises to eliminate recurring downtime events.
  • Works with various plant teams/committees to schedule/discuss recommendations.
  • Can be assigned additional duties as required by management, including troubleshooting problems at the plant during off hours.
  • Regular and predictable attendance is essential in this role.
  • Demonstrates a commitment to communicating, improving, and adhering to health, safety, and environmental policies in all work environments and areas. Promotes a culture of safety.
